Flat monthly/annual subscription per plan tier (tiers differ by included user count and storage cap), plus per-additional-teammate add-on fee ($15-25/mo depending on plan) and optional paid feature add-ons (custom fields, watermarking, branding, API, CSV import, Okta SSO, etc.)
Consumption-based credits, sold in monthly tiers ($25–$500/mo self-serve, custom above that). Credits are spent on Management (2 credits/GB/month for stored assets), Delivery (1 credit/GB bandwidth), and Transformation (variable by operation). Per-credit rate drops as plan tier rises ($0.25 down to $0.12, monthly billing; slightly cheaper on annual commitment). Each plan also states an implied storage/bandwidth cap in GB.
